A box `B_(1)` contains 1 white ball 3 red balls and 2 black balls. Another box `B_(2)` contains 2 white balls, 3 red balls and 4 black balls. A third box `B_(3)` contains 3 white balls, 4 red balls and 5 black balls.
If 2 balls are drawn (without replacement) from a randomly selected box and one of the ball is white and the other ball is red the probability that these 2 balls are drawn from box `B_(2)` is-

A

`116/181`

B

`126/181`

C

`65/181`

D

`55/181`
